Warm Springs, Meriwether County, Georgia Property Taxes
Property Taxes in Warm Springs, Georgia
Median Warm Springs, Georgia effective property tax rate: 1.04%, significantly higher than the national median of 1.02%, and slightly higher than the Georgia state median of 1.00%.
Median Warm Springs, Georgia home value: $139,310
Median annual Warm Springs, Georgia tax bill: $1,253, lower than the national median property tax bill of $2,400.

Property Tax Rates Across Warm Springs, Meriwether County, Georgia
As noted earlier, local government entities set tax rates, which can vary widely within a state.
Why? Because annually, each county estimates its required budget to provide services and divides that by the total value of all taxable property within its jurisdiction. This calculation results in the property tax rate.
While there are votes and laws involved in setting tax rates and budgets, in a nutshell, this is the annual process.
Below, you can compare Warm Springs's effective property tax rate to other cities in Georgia and the median property tax rates in Georgia and the U.S.
Our median effective property tax rate (tax bill ÷ assessor's market value) accounts for exemptions and deductions, making it more accurate than the general median tax rate, which is the midpoint of statutory rates before adjustments.

Property Tax Assessment Values Across Warm Springs, Meriwether County, Georgia
When examining property taxes in Warm Springs, Georgia, understanding the distinction between market value and assessed value is crucial.
The market value is what a willing buyer would pay to a willing seller in an open and competitive market, often influenced by location, property condition, and economic market trends. The Meriwether County tax assessor estimates the market value for tax purposes.
The assessed value is the market value minus any applicable exemptions or limits determined by local laws and offerings. The tax assessed value is the figure used to calculate your property taxes or the amount multiplied by your tax rate to get your tax bill.
Assessment notices in Meriwether County are sent in the spring each year and typically reach your mailbox by the middle of the month. Each property owner receives an assessment notice that contains both the market value and assessed value, along with an estimate of your property tax bill.

Property Tax Bills Across Warm Springs, Meriwether County, Georgia
Property tax bills in Warm Springs are calculated by applying the local tax rate to a home’s assessed value, which is based on the market value of the property. The bill is shaped by factors such as the home’s location, the assessed value, and any exemptions the homeowner may qualify for. With a median home price of $139,310, property taxes can vary widely from one homeowner to another, even within the same area.
For many homeowners, the size of the tax bill has a direct impact on monthly housing costs and long-term affordability. The 25th percentile tax bill is $554, while the 75th percentile tax bill is $2,233 and the 90th percentile tax bill is $3,173. The median tax bill is $1,253, which is below the national median property tax bill of $2,400. That means many homeowners in Warm Springs pay less than the national median, but higher-assessed homes can still face a much larger bill.
